Hi Julia!
Never had this kind of problem with Cubase, but you can check if you are using right drivers. Go to Devices->Device setup->VST Audio System and select on the first dropdown menu Scarlett usb or whatever the driver is called.
To disable snap search for a button that looks like this: >|<

Well it should work like that. What happens if you solo the left channel and bypass the effect plugin?
What if you right click the panner on the group channel and select Stereo Dual Panner/Stereo Combined Panner and make sure it isn't centered.
